browserlog
browserlog copied to clipboard
undefined method `[]' for nil:NilClass
Hi,
I recently installed browserlog
and I 'm getting the following error.
undefined method
[]' for nil:NilClass`
What's the easiest way to fix this error?
Could you provide the full traceback?
Thanks
On Fri, Apr 22, 2016 at 9:57 AM, Charles Buchler [email protected] wrote:
Hi,
I recently installed browserlog and I 'm getting the following error.
undefined method[]' for nil:NilClass`
What's the easiest way to fix this error?
— You are receiving this because you are subscribed to this thread. Reply to this email directly or view it on GitHub https://github.com/dieb/browserlog/issues/18
Andre Dieb Martins andredieb.com
Hi,
Sure.
`Started GET "/logs" for ::1 at 2016-04-22 16:00:52 +0200
NoMethodError (undefined method `[]' for nil:NilClass):
actionpack (5.0.0.beta3) lib/action_dispatch/journey/router.rb:41:in block in serve' actionpack (5.0.0.beta3) lib/action_dispatch/journey/router.rb:26:in
each'
actionpack (5.0.0.beta3) lib/action_dispatch/journey/router.rb:26:in serve' actionpack (5.0.0.beta3) lib/action_dispatch/routing/route_set.rb:724:in
call'
actionview (5.0.0.beta3) lib/action_view/digestor.rb:12:in call' warden (1.2.6) lib/warden/manager.rb:35:in
block in call'
warden (1.2.6) lib/warden/manager.rb:34:in catch' warden (1.2.6) lib/warden/manager.rb:34:in
call'
rack (2.0.0.alpha) lib/rack/etag.rb:25:in call' rack (2.0.0.alpha) lib/rack/conditional_get.rb:25:in
call'
rack (2.0.0.alpha) lib/rack/head.rb:12:in call' rack (2.0.0.alpha) lib/rack/session/abstract/id.rb:220:in
context'
rack (2.0.0.alpha) lib/rack/session/abstract/id.rb:214:in call' actionpack (5.0.0.beta3) lib/action_dispatch/middleware/cookies.rb:613:in
call'
activerecord (5.0.0.beta3) lib/active_record/query_cache.rb:36:in call' activerecord (5.0.0.beta3) lib/active_record/connection_adapters/abstract/connection_pool.rb:963:in
call'
activerecord (5.0.0.beta3) lib/active_record/migration.rb:558:in call' actionpack (5.0.0.beta3) lib/action_dispatch/middleware/callbacks.rb:29:in
block in call'
activesupport (5.0.0.beta3) lib/active_support/callbacks.rb:97:in __run_callbacks__' activesupport (5.0.0.beta3) lib/active_support/callbacks.rb:750:in
_run_call_callbacks'
activesupport (5.0.0.beta3) lib/active_support/callbacks.rb:90:in run_callbacks' actionpack (5.0.0.beta3) lib/action_dispatch/middleware/callbacks.rb:27:in
call'
actionpack (5.0.0.beta3) lib/action_dispatch/middleware/reloader.rb:71:in call' actionpack (5.0.0.beta3) lib/action_dispatch/middleware/remote_ip.rb:79:in
call'
actionpack (5.0.0.beta3) lib/action_dispatch/middleware/debug_exceptions.rb:49:in call' web-console (3.1.1) lib/web_console/middleware.rb:131:in
call_app'
web-console (3.1.1) lib/web_console/middleware.rb:28:in block in call' web-console (3.1.1) lib/web_console/middleware.rb:18:in
catch'
web-console (3.1.1) lib/web_console/middleware.rb:18:in call' actionpack (5.0.0.beta3) lib/action_dispatch/middleware/show_exceptions.rb:31:in
call'
railties (5.0.0.beta3) lib/rails/rack/logger.rb:36:in call_app' railties (5.0.0.beta3) lib/rails/rack/logger.rb:24:in
block in call'
activesupport (5.0.0.beta3) lib/active_support/tagged_logging.rb:70:in block in tagged' activesupport (5.0.0.beta3) lib/active_support/tagged_logging.rb:26:in
tagged'
activesupport (5.0.0.beta3) lib/active_support/tagged_logging.rb:70:in tagged' railties (5.0.0.beta3) lib/rails/rack/logger.rb:24:in
call'
actionpack (5.0.0.beta3) lib/action_dispatch/middleware/request_id.rb:24:in call' rack (2.0.0.alpha) lib/rack/method_override.rb:22:in
call'
rack (2.0.0.alpha) lib/rack/runtime.rb:22:in call' activesupport (5.0.0.beta3) lib/active_support/cache/strategy/local_cache_middleware.rb:28:in
call'
actionpack (5.0.0.beta3) lib/action_dispatch/middleware/load_interlock.rb:13:in call' actionpack (5.0.0.beta3) lib/action_dispatch/middleware/static.rb:136:in
call'
rack (2.0.0.alpha) lib/rack/sendfile.rb:111:in call' railties (5.0.0.beta3) lib/rails/engine.rb:522:in
call'
puma (3.4.0) lib/puma/configuration.rb:224:in call' puma (3.4.0) lib/puma/server.rb:569:in
handle_request'
puma (3.4.0) lib/puma/server.rb:406:in process_client' puma (3.4.0) lib/puma/server.rb:271:in
block in run'
puma (3.4.0) lib/puma/thread_pool.rb:114:in `block in spawn_thread'
Rendered /Users/charles/.rvm/gems/ruby-2.3.0/gems/actionpack-5.0.0.beta3/lib/action_dispatch/middleware/templates/rescues/_source.html.erb (3.9ms)
Rendered /Users/charles/.rvm/gems/ruby-2.3.0/gems/actionpack-5.0.0.beta3/lib/action_dispatch/middleware/templates/rescues/_trace.html.erb (3.0ms)
Rendered /Users/charles/.rvm/gems/ruby-2.3.0/gems/actionpack-5.0.0.beta3/lib/action_dispatch/middleware/templates/rescues/_request_and_response.html.erb (1.4ms)
Rendered /Users/charles/.rvm/gems/ruby-2.3.0/gems/actionpack-5.0.0.beta3/lib/action_dispatch/middleware/templates/rescues/diagnostics.html.erb within rescues/layout (95.6ms)
Rendered /Users/charles/.rvm/gems/ruby-2.3.0/gems/web-console-3.1.1/lib/web_console/templates/_markup.html.erb (7.8ms)
Rendered /Users/charles/.rvm/gems/ruby-2.3.0/gems/web-console-3.1.1/lib/web_console/templates/_inner_console_markup.html.erb within layouts/inlined_string (0.8ms)
Rendered /Users/charles/.rvm/gems/ruby-2.3.0/gems/web-console-3.1.1/lib/web_console/templates/_prompt_box_markup.html.erb within layouts/inlined_string (0.8ms)
Rendered /Users/charles/.rvm/gems/ruby-2.3.0/gems/web-console-3.1.1/lib/web_console/templates/style.css.erb within layouts/inlined_string (0.6ms)
Rendered /Users/charles/.rvm/gems/ruby-2.3.0/gems/web-console-3.1.1/lib/web_console/templates/console.js.erb within layouts/javascript (105.8ms)
Rendered /Users/charles/.rvm/gems/ruby-2.3.0/gems/web-console-3.1.1/lib/web_console/templates/main.js.erb within layouts/javascript (0.3ms)
Rendered /Users/charles/.rvm/gems/ruby-2.3.0/gems/web-console-3.1.1/lib/web_console/templates/index.html.erb (199.2ms)
`
I should mention that I'm currently running rails 5 beta3. Is browserlog only supported up to 4.1.1? I may have misunderstood that.
At the present moment it only works for Rails <= 4.1.1, I have yet to adapt it to 5+.
I'll keep this issue updated with the progress :) I have some time to spare this weekend.
Thanks!
On Fri, Apr 22, 2016 at 10:04 AM, Charles Buchler [email protected] wrote:
Hi,
Sure.
`Started GET "/logs" for ::1 at 2016-04-22 16:00:52 +0200
NoMethodError (undefined method `[]' for nil:NilClass):
actionpack (5.0.0.beta3) lib/action_dispatch/journey/router.rb:41:in block in serve' actionpack (5.0.0.beta3) lib/action_dispatch/journey/router.rb:26:ineach' actionpack (5.0.0.beta3) lib/action_dispatch/journey/router.rb:26:in serve' actionpack (5.0.0.beta3) lib/action_dispatch/routing/route_set.rb:724:in call' actionview (5.0.0.beta3) lib/action_view/digestor.rb:12:in call' warden (1.2.6) lib/warden/manager.rb:35:inblock in call' warden (1.2.6) lib/warden/manager.rb:34:in catch' warden (1.2.6) lib/warden/manager.rb:34:incall' rack (2.0.0.alpha) lib/rack/etag.rb:25:in call' rack (2.0.0.alpha) lib/rack/conditional_get.rb:25:incall' rack (2.0.0.alpha) lib/rack/head.rb:12:in call' rack (2.0.0.alpha) lib/rack/session/abstract/id.rb:220:incontext' rack (2.0.0.alpha) lib/rack/session/abstract/id.rb:214:in call' actionpack (5.0.0.beta3) lib/action_dispatch/middleware/cookies.rb:613:in call' activerecord (5.0.0.beta3) lib/active_record/query_cache.rb:36:in call' activerecord (5.0.0.beta3) lib/active_record/connection_adapters/abstract/connection_pool.rb:963:in call' activerecord (5.0.0.beta3) lib/active_record/migration.rb:558:in call' actionpack (5.0.0.beta3) lib/action_dispatch/middleware/callbacks.rb:29:inblock in call' activesupport (5.0.0.beta3) lib/active_support/callbacks.rb:97:in run_callbacks' activesupport (5.0.0.beta3) lib/active_support/callbacks.rb:750:in _run_call_callbacks' activesupport (5.0.0.beta3) lib/active_support/callbacks.rb:90:in run_callbacks' actionpack (5.0.0.beta3) lib/action_dispatch/middleware/callbacks.rb:27:in call' actionpack (5.0.0.beta3) lib/action_dispatch/middleware/reloader.rb:71:in call' actionpack (5.0.0.beta3) lib/action_dispatch/middleware/remote_ip.rb:79:in call' actionpack (5.0.0.beta3) lib/action_dispatch/middleware/debug_exceptions.rb:49:in call' web-console (3.1.1) lib/web_console/middleware.rb:131:incall_app' web-console (3.1.1) lib/web_console/middleware.rb:28:in block in call' web-console (3.1.1) lib/web_console/middleware.rb:18:incatch' web-console (3.1.1) lib/web_console/middleware.rb:18:in call' actionpack (5.0.0.beta3) lib/action_dispatch/middleware/show_exceptions.rb:31:incall' railties (5.0.0.beta3) lib/rails/rack/logger.rb:36:in call_app' railties (5.0.0.beta3) lib/rails/rack/logger.rb:24:inblock in call' activesupport (5.0.0.beta3) lib/active_support/tagged_logging.rb:70:in block in tagged' activesupport (5.0.0.beta3) lib/active_support/tagged_logging.rb:26:in tagged' activesupport (5.0.0.beta3) lib/active_support/tagged_logging.rb:70:in tagged' railties (5.0.0.beta3) lib/rails/rack/logger.rb:24:incall' actionpack (5.0.0.beta3) lib/action_dispatch/middleware/request_id.rb:24:in call' rack (2.0.0.alpha) lib/rack/method_override.rb:22:incall' rack (2.0.0.alpha) lib/rack/runtime.rb:22:in call' activesupport (5.0.0.beta3) lib/active_support/cache/strategy/local_cache_middleware.rb:28:incall' actionpack (5.0.0.beta3) lib/action_dispatch/middleware/load_interlock.rb:13:in call' actionpack (5.0.0.beta3) lib/action_dispatch/middleware/static.rb:136:in call' rack (2.0.0.alpha) lib/rack/sendfile.rb:111:in call' railties (5.0.0.beta3) lib/rails/engine.rb:522:incall' puma (3.4.0) lib/puma/configuration.rb:224:in call' puma (3.4.0) lib/puma/server.rb:569:inhandle_request' puma (3.4.0) lib/puma/server.rb:406:in process_client' puma (3.4.0) lib/puma/server.rb:271:inblock in run' puma (3.4.0) lib/puma/thread_pool.rb:114:in `block in spawn_thread' Rendered /Users/charles/.rvm/gems/ruby-2.3.0/gems/actionpack-5.0.0.beta3/lib/action_dispatch/middleware/templates/rescues/_source.html.erb (3.9ms) Rendered /Users/charles/.rvm/gems/ruby-2.3.0/gems/actionpack-5.0.0.beta3/lib/action_dispatch/middleware/templates/rescues/_trace.html.erb (3.0ms) Rendered /Users/charles/.rvm/gems/ruby-2.3.0/gems/actionpack-5.0.0.beta3/lib/action_dispatch/middleware/templates/rescues/_request_and_response.html.erb (1.4ms) Rendered /Users/charles/.rvm/gems/ruby-2.3.0/gems/actionpack-5.0.0.beta3/lib/action_dispatch/middleware/templates/rescues/diagnostics.html.erb within rescues/layout (95.6ms) Rendered /Users/charles/.rvm/gems/ruby-2.3.0/gems/web-console-3.1.1/lib/web_console/templates/_markup.html.erb (7.8ms) Rendered /Users/charles/.rvm/gems/ruby-2.3.0/gems/web-console-3.1.1/lib/web_console/templates/_inner_console_markup.html.erb within layouts/inlined_string (0.8ms) Rendered /Users/charles/.rvm/gems/ruby-2.3.0/gems/web-console-3.1.1/lib/web_console/templates/_prompt_box_markup.html.erb within layouts/inlined_string (0.8ms) Rendered /Users/charles/.rvm/gems/ruby-2.3.0/gems/web-console-3.1.1/lib/web_console/templates/style.css.erb within layouts/inlined_string (0.6ms) Rendered /Users/charles/.rvm/gems/ruby-2.3.0/gems/web-console-3.1.1/lib/web_console/templates/console.js.erb within layouts/javascript (105.8ms) Rendered /Users/charles/.rvm/gems/ruby-2.3.0/gems/web-console-3.1.1/lib/web_console/templates/main.js.erb within layouts/javascript (0.3ms) Rendered /Users/charles/.rvm/gems/ruby-2.3.0/gems/web-console-3.1.1/lib/web_console/templates/index.html.erb (199.2ms)
`
I should mention that I'm currently running rails 5 beta3. Is browserlog only supported up to 4.1.1? I may have misunderstood that.
— You are receiving this because you commented. Reply to this email directly or view it on GitHub https://github.com/dieb/browserlog/issues/18#issuecomment-213441359
Andre Dieb Martins andredieb.com
Hey,
Thank you for your work @dieb !
If you need any testing, let me know I'd love to help
Any progress so far?
rails 5 still not worked
Closing as it's not relevant anymore.